The best Moo & Oink commercial ever I cherish my memories of driving to Moo & Oink with my grandparents to pick up slabs of meat. By the time this TV spot started its seemingly endless local run in the 80s, I was too old to believe that people would be dancing in the aisles and waving for catfish, but a girl can dream. The music is by legendary Chicago DJ Richard Pegue (with lyrics by Moo & Oink employee-poet Lillian Bassett). The stores are no more, but we still have this.
